
The origin of the last name "Akkurt" is Turkish. In Turkish, "Akkurt" translates to "white wolf" or "white she-wolf." It is a combination of the words "ak," meaning "white," and "kurt," meaning "wolf." This surname is relatively common in Turkey and is typically associated with individuals from Turkish heritage.

The surname Akkurt has its origin in Turkey, predominantly found in the region of Konya, which is located in the central part of the country. The name Akkurt is composed of two separate elements. "Ak" translates to "white" or "pure" in Turkish, while "kurt" means "wolf." Therefore, when combined, Akkurt can be interpreted as "white wolf" or "pure wolf." Wolves have long been associated with strength, courage, and loyalty in Turkish culture, and the name Akkurt may evoke such qualities in its bearers. Traditionally, surnames in Turkey were not inherited but were rather chosen based on personal or physical characteristics, or even the place of origin. The surname Akkurt possibly emerged in the past as a nickname referring to an individual's strikingly white or pure-strength characteristics or a reflection of the ancestral connection to wolves. Over time, as surnames became hereditary, Akkurt passed down through generations as a way to identify and honor the family lineage.

The last name Akkurt, originating from Turkish roots, may have a few variations and alternate spellings due to differences in transliteration or regional pronunciations. Some potential variations and spellings of the last name Akkurt include "Akkurtt," "Akurt," "Ackurt," "Akkurd," and "Akkürt." These variations might occur when the name is written or pronounced by individuals from various cultural backgrounds or through minor adaptations over time.
